A sinkhole has closed part of a key road into Norwich city centre.

The sinkhole appeared this morning in the A147 Bracondale road close to the Conesford Drive junction just after the turning for King Street, in the uphill lane.

Police have put up a cordon and are on the scene to guide traffic around the hole, using one of the lanes for downhill traffic.

Police are advising people to avoid the area where possible.

There is minor traffic in the area as the lane has been closed.

A spokeswoman from Norfolk County Council said:  "A lane closure has been put in place around the hole and we are arranging for a team to investigate the cause of the subsidence and get a repair made.

She added: "Until we know the cause of the problem we can’t say how long it will take to fix it but we will provide an update once we know more."
